Patents by Inventor Ernest Edgar

Ernest Edgar has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20240338221
    Abstract: Systems and methods are disclosed for debug in a system on a chip with a securely partitioned memory space. For example, an integrated circuit (e.g., a processor) for executing instructions includes a processor core configured to execute instructions, including a data store configured to store a first world identifier; an outer memory system configured to store instructions and data; a data store configured to store a debug world list that specifies which world identifiers supported by the integrated circuit are authorized for debugging; and a debug enable circuitry configured to generate a debug enable signal based on the first world identifier and the debug world list, wherein the processor core is configured to jump to debug handler instructions in response to a debug exception or ignore the debug exception depending on the debug enable signal.
    Type: Application
    Filed: June 3, 2022
    Publication date: October 10, 2024
    Inventors: Ernest Edgar, Yann Loisel
  • Publication number: 20070180333
    Abstract: A system and method for program counter and data tracing is disclosed. The tracing mechanism of the present invention enables increased visibility into the hardware and software state of the processor core.
    Type: Application
    Filed: November 6, 2006
    Publication date: August 2, 2007
    Applicant: MIPS Technologies, Inc.
    Inventors: Radhika Thekkath, Franz Treue, Ernest Edgar, Richard Leatherman